2009-10-19 5 views
5

Al abortar una solicitud de ajax con la xhr que se transfirió de la función jQuery.ajax, Firebug muestra que todavía está intentando cargar esa solicitud. No bloquea más solicitudes que se realizan, pero tampoco muestra que alguna vez completa la solicitud.jquery y xhr.abort

¿Es esto solo un problema de Firebug?

Respuesta

4

Parece que este es solo un problema con el Firebug.

Configuré un caso de prueba en jsbin para ver cómo reaccionaba Firebug. Si mira la pestaña 'Red', puede ver el tiempo y la cantidad de datos que se transfirieron para esa solicitud, esto indica que la conexión está completa, incluso si la ruleta aún le está molestando en el área de la consola.

Aquí es el caso de prueba: http://jsbin.com/isolo

le sugiero ir a http://jsbin.com/isolo/edit y comentando cada una de las últimas líneas como un caso de prueba, y se puede ver cómo la pestaña Net habla más verdad.

+0

La pestaña de la red es un "stop dead" give away ... Buena llamada. – payling